Title
Careers Advice
Synopsis
Matt Allwright takes two students to a vast inner-city building project to experience the realities of working on site and find out how a variety of the workers got into their jobs.

Title
Career Paths
Synopsis
Sarah Hallam is a bricklayer, Steve Cosgrove a site manager, and Sir Neville Sims is the chairman of Carillion plc, one of the UK’s leading construction companies. They tell their stories of how they got where they are.

Title
Contenders, The: Construction
Synopsis
Hannah Feddon is challenged to spend three days working on a high-profile building project for construction company Bovis Lend Lease. Her key skills are tested as she has to bring together a slick Powerpoint presentation to the project director and his team. From networking at luxury hotels to getting stuck in with hard hats and wellies on the construction site, she has a tough schedule to meet her deadline. Throughout her three-day ordeal, the expert panel watch her every move and ask if she has the necessary key skills to succeed as a Contender.
